Man City 2-3 Spurs
19th Februaury 2022 17:30 kick-off
Match report by William Okafor-Oregan
Harry Kane scored a brace, including a winner deep into stoppage time to grab the victory over Man City. Spur's win blows the title race wide open with the chasing pack no longer too far behind Man City in the league table.
Hugo Lloris clumsily gifted Man City their equaliser; spilling the ball after catching Raheem Sterling's cross, which was capitalised by an on-rushing lkay Gundogan.
On the hour mark, Spurs retook the lead as Son beautifully crossed the ball into the box which Harry Kane volleyed swiftly past Ederson.

Lloris later flew across his goal to pull of a highly acrobatic save when Gundogan curled a long range effort on goal.
In the dying minutes of normal time, Christian Romero was judged to have handled the ball in the box. Riyad Mahrez kept his cool and fired his penalty to equalise again.
However, it was Kane who would have the final say. Deep into stoppage time, Kane was the recipient of Kulusevski's deep cross and headed home a dramatic winner for Spurs against the league champions.
